The quick comparison: current use peaks among adults under 30
SSRS found that 10% of adults ages 18–29 currently used online dating in January 2026. The figure was 8% for adults ages 30–49 and 2% for adults age 50 or older. Each percentage uses all U.S. adults in that age group, not only single adults, app users, or people seeking a relationship.
The two-point difference between the younger groups may be within survey uncertainty. The full survey's margin of error was plus or minus 2.5 percentage points, and age groups have more uncertainty. The clear result is that current use was higher below age 50 than above it.
Past use tells a different age story
Ever use was 51% for ages 18–29 and 53% for ages 30–49. This does not mean that adults in their thirties and forties are more active today. They have had more years to try a service, and lifetime use still counts them after they stop.
For adults age 50 or older, ever use was 20%. Current use was 2%. Some former users may now have a partner. Others may have paused or left apps. The gap does not show why they left, how long they stayed, or whether the experience succeeded.
Pew’s 2022 age bands provide a useful older baseline
Pew found ever-use among 53% of adults ages 18–29, 37% of ages 30–49, 20% of ages 50–64, and 13% of adults 65 and older in July 2022. Its finer split shows that adoption was lower among the oldest adults, but the 2022 values should not be combined mechanically with the 2026 SSRS series.
The surveys used different samples, dates, and questionnaires. SSRS grouped everyone 50 and older together; Pew separated ages 50–64 and 65+. A change from 37% to 53% for ages 30–49 is notable, but it is not a clean trend estimate unless the questions and methods match and survey uncertainty is tested.
Age reflects life stage and years of experience
People who are 45 in 2026 came of age before swipe apps but have had years to encounter online dating. People who are 22 entered adulthood with apps already normalized but have had fewer years to accumulate an “ever used” response. Older adults may have first partnered before online dating existed and may return after divorce or bereavement.
These factors can pull the rates in different directions. A one-time survey measures people of different ages at one moment; it does not follow one age group from 20 to 60. Saying use “falls as people age” can confuse age with generation, partnership changes, and past availability.
Tinder, Bumble, and Hinge are more common among younger users
Among 18–29-year-olds who had used any online dating service, SSRS found that 74% had used Tinder, 49% Bumble, and 44% Hinge. These are the three largest platform estimates published for the group. Because people surveyed could have used several services, the percentages overlap and cannot be added.
The counted group is especially important. Seventy-four percent does not mean nearly three-quarters of all U.S. adults ages 18–29 use Tinder now. It means nearly three-quarters of the group with any online-dating history had tried Tinder at some point. This separates a platform reach statistic from the share of the whole population.
Adults ages 30–49 have a more mixed platform history
Among people ages 30–49 who had used online dating, 46% had used Tinder, 38% Plenty of Fish, and 33% Facebook Dating. Bumble and Hinge remain relevant but did not occupy the same top-three order published for the youngest group. A single national “best app” list erases this age-specific history.
Historical reach still does not prove current local depth. A service can have many former users in an age group but fewer active profiles today. It can also be strong nationally and sparse in one city. Platform choice should begin with age and intention fit, then be validated by the visible local pool before paying.
Older users report a different platform mix
Among people ages 50 and older who had used online dating, Plenty of Fish was the most commonly tried measured service at 36%, followed by Match at 33% and Facebook Dating at 28%. Tinder did not lead this age group. That is a better clue for product research than projecting the under-30 ranking onto every adult.
It is not proof that any one service is best for people over 50. The survey does not report city-level active profiles, profile quality, response rates, relationship results by app, or the cost required to communicate. Those practical checks belong beside the group data, not beneath a ranking unsupported by it.
Current use is not the same as a company's active-account count
A person surveyed may interpret “currently use” as having an account, opening an app occasionally, or actively seeking dates. A company may instead count monthly active users, daily active users, logged-in accounts, or paid subscribers. Those measures can differ even when each is labeled correctly.
A person can also use multiple apps, so adding platform audiences counts some people more than once. Survey-based current use is useful because it represents the national adult population, including nonusers. It is not a replacement for a company's checked account data when the question is platform operations or market share.
National age rates cannot size your local pool
Multiplying a city’s age population by a national current-use rate can create a rough scenario, but it is not a verified app-user count. Local adoption may differ, and the population base includes partnered people, incompatible orientations, people outside a chosen radius, users on other services, and accounts hidden by each side’s preferences.
Additional filters add more uncertainty. If each filter comes from a different data set, multiplying estimates assumes links between traits that may not hold. Small age differences need uncertainty, not rankings
The SSRS study surveyed 2,012 adults and reported a full-sample margin of error of plus or minus 2.5 percentage points. An estimate for one age group is based on fewer people and has a wider range of uncertainty. Therefore, 51% and 53% should be described as similar estimates, not a decisive age-group victory.
Large contrasts are more secure. The distance between roughly half of adults under 50 having ever used online dating and one-fifth of adults 50 and older is unlikely to be explained by rounding alone. Good reporting distinguishes robust patterns from leaderboard-style differences too small for the design to resolve.
Use one survey for a chart and another for context
A clean 2026 age chart should use SSRS for every bar so the question, field period, and age bands match. Pew can sit beside it as an earlier benchmark and supply its 50–64 and 65+ detail. It should not contribute one bar to a chart where another organization supplies the rest.
The same rule applies to platform data. Compare platform shares within the SSRS table of people who had used online dating, not against company downloads, web traffic, or subscriber counts. Consistent measures make a smaller chart more useful than a large mix of numbers that do not match.
Age data should change how someone evaluates a paid app
The platform-by-age results can guide a free trial order, but they do not justify an immediate subscription. Start with the services most commonly tried by the relevant age group, create a complete profile, and inspect several sessions for local relevance, freshness, and repetition. A national age fit is only a reason to look, not proof that the local pool is deep.
Payment is easier to evaluate after the constraint is visible. If enough relevant profiles appear but a useful communication, filtering, or review feature is locked, compare the total charge and renewal terms. If the free pool is sparse or mostly irrelevant, a visibility boost cannot manufacture compatible local supply.
What age data can—and cannot—tell an individual
The data can show that online dating is mainstream among adults under 50, that current use is much smaller than lifetime adoption, and that platform histories differ by age. It can help a reader select services to inspect and avoid mistaking a young-audience statistic for a population-wide fact.
It cannot calculate a personal probability of matching, receiving a reply, going on a date, or finding a partner. Those outcomes depend on location, compatible supply, presentation, preferences, behavior, safety, and chance. Age is one segmentation variable, not a destiny score.
What full group does each percentage or rate use?
| Population age group | Used at some point, SSRS 2026 | Use now, SSRS 2026 | Used at some point, Pew 2022 |
|---|---|---|---|
| 18–29 | 51% | 10% | 53% |
| 30–49 | 53% | 8% | 37% |
| 50 and older | 20% | 2% | 20% ages 50–64; 13% ages 65+ |
What does “denominator” mean? The denominator is the whole group used to calculate a percentage or rate.
How to read it: The surveys used different dates, groups of people, and age ranges. Pew's two older groups cannot be combined directly into the SSRS 50-and-older estimate without adjusting for each group's size.
